Hi debian-release, I would like to request a freeze exception for the lsscsi package. Upstream released a new version (0.21) on July 10th with fixes for the new SCSI mid layer used in 2.6.25 and 2.6.26. Since lenny will ship with one of those kernel versions, I think it is important to have this new version of lsscsi in lenny.
I had uploaded 0.21-1 on Saturday before the freeze, but I since discovered it had a FTBFS bug that would keep that version from propagating to lenny. Today I uploaded 0.21-2 and the buildds are able to build it and there are no open bugs for lsscsi, so I think it should be ok.
